How Often Should I Water Pansies?

      Watering pansies appropriately is indeed a nuanced task that hinges on several key factors. Generally, pansies prefer consistently moist soil but not waterlogged conditions. The frequency largely depends on soil composition-well-draining soil requires more frequent watering, while heavier soils retain moisture longer. Climate is another crucial element; in hot, dry weather, pansies may need daily watering, whereas in cooler or humid environments, watering every few days might suffice.

      Sunlight plays a significant role too. Since pansies thrive in partial to full sun, warmer sun exposure often increases their water needs due to faster evaporation. Temperature fluctuations and ambient humidity similarly affect how quickly the soil dries out, thereby influencing watering schedules. During peak growing seasons, especially spring and fall, maintaining steady moisture encourages robust blooms.

      An optimal watering strategy involves checking the soil moisture about an inch deep; if it feels dry, it’s time to water. Observing the foliage also provides valuable signals-wilting or drooping can indicate underwatering, while yellowing leaves or soggy stems often point to overwatering. Additionally, ensure pots or garden beds have good drainage to prevent roots from sitting in excess water, which could cause rot.

      Ultimately, attentive observation combined with adjusting for environmental factors ensures pansies receive just the right amount of hydration, promoting their health and enhancing the vibrancy of your garden. It’s a delicate balance, but with careful care, pansies reward gardeners with their charming blooms and resilience.
